Hawai’i Supernova Flows: a peculiar velocity survey using over a thousand supernovae in the near-infrared (Do A. et al., 2025, MNRAS, 536, 624)

The figure above depicts distance modulus versus redshift for a subset of the Hawai’i Supernova Flows sample with colors indicating predicted peculiar velocity from the 2M++ model. This survey will directly measure the component of Hubble scatter from peculiar velocities. UKIRT’s NIR coverage should reduce distance scatter by up to 30% and substantially reduce systemic uncertainties from dust reddening.
